Short tail keywords are very difficult to optimize... because they are very broad and competitive.
Moreover, rankings for short tail keywords fluctuate a lot. Your competitors are working with equal vigour to grab the top rankings.

I think it’s not worth, because:
- Take too much time and you need to spend a lot of money
- Single keywords isn’t buying keywords
If targeting long tail keywords is already great for earn decent money, why go for single keyword?
